The European Investor Residency Programs: A In-Depth Look
Securing permanent residency in Europe through investment is a popular option for wealthy individuals and their families . Several states offer entrepreneur copyright programs, each with its own specific requirements and perks. These programs typically involve a significant financial commitment in areas such as land, sovereign debt, or startups . The minimum investment amounts vary widely, ranging from approximately €250,000 to over €1,000,000, and often include workforce expansion criteria or charitable contributions.
- The Portuguese Golden Residency Permit requires investment in property or other approved avenues.
- Spain's Golden copyright offers opportunities for investment in diverse sectors.
- Greece's program focuses on real estate acquisition and company creation.
- Ireland’s Immigrant Investor Program has altered requirements over past years.
Careful consideration of the regulatory framework and tax consequences is crucial before embarking on this pathway . Seeking qualified consultation from legal advisors is particularly beneficial to ensure fulfillment with all regulations .
